The Federal Reserve decides to keep interest rates steady, expressing concern over potential impacts from the ongoing turmoil in Iran. A satirical twist on monetary policy.
The Federal Reserve announced its decision to maintain current interest rates. Despite its decision, the Fed expressed concerns over the potential economic impacts stemming from the ongoing conflict in Iran. As global uncertainty increases, policymakers are focusing on monitoring developments closely while managing economic conditions at home.
